Cooking method

Cooking time: 25 min
  1. Step 1:

    Step 1

    How do you make a fresh cucumber and tomato salad with mozzarella? Wash and dry the vegetables.

  2. Step 2:

    Step 2

    Cut the radishes into rounds, salt them, and leave them for 10 minutes.

  3. Step 3:

    Step 3

    Halve the cherry tomatoes.

  4. Step 4:

    Step 4

    Cut the cucumbers into rounds.

  5. Step 5:

    Step 5

    Seed the bell pepper and cut it into small sticks.

  6. Step 6:

    Step 6

    Cut the mozzarella into small pieces.

  7. Step 7:

    Step 7

    Chop the dill finely. Tear large lettuce leaves by hand.

  8. Step 8:

    Step 8

    Combine the vegetables and herbs in a salad bowl, salt them, dress with olive oil, and mix.

  • Choose juicy but firm tomatoes. Soft ones don't hold their shape well - they'll turn to mush as you slice and assemble them and spoil the look of the dish.
